Components


Moto G contains a built-in Snapdragon 400 processor with an Adreno 306 GPU, for fast actions both in computational plus design tasks. Not simply the Motorola Moto G features this specific components, however the other devices are simply high priced.



Moto G offers 1GB of Ram memory and an internal storage (non-expandable) of 8/16 GB.

We discussed the lacks of this device, nevertheless we need to identify the good points also: the particular display (4,5” 1280*720px) of the Moto G is definitely gorgeous and full of vibrant colours.


A 2070 mah battery is situated within the back cover, enabling the product go throughout a day without much troubles. Additional lacks of the mobile phone are classified as the deficiency of the NFC chip along with the 4G connection.

Multimedia


Motorola included a 5 Mpx camera within the Moto G, in addition to a 1,3 Mpx front camera. But even if it hasn't top-notch digital camera specs, the photos (in very good situations) are general great for the price.



Videos may be recorded at a maximum resolution of 1280*720px, the product quality is not either here top-notch, however passable.

Final Words


We never mentioned the cost of this device, 179$ for the 8 GB version and 199$ for the 16 GB version. At this price, it really is overcomes the competition.
